log (OPTIONAL) Enter the keyword log to generate an RMON event log. This option
sets the eventType to either log or log-and-snmptrap in the RMON event table.
The default is None.
trap
community
(OPTIONAL) Enter the keyword trap followed by the SNMP community string to
generate SNMP traps for an RMON event entry. This option sets the eventType to
either snmptrap or log-and-snmptrap in the RMON event table. In addition to the
SNMP traps, this option also generates a syslog.
description
string
(OPTIONAL) Enter the keyword description then a string describing the event.
owner
name
(OPTIONAL) Enter the keyword owner then the name of the owner of this event.

rmon hc-alarm
Set an alarm on any MIB object.
Syntax
rmon hc-alarm number variable interval {delta | absolute} rising-threshold
value event-number falling-threshold value event-number [owner string]
To disable the alarm, use the no rmon hc-alarm number command.
Parameters
number
Enter the alarm integer number from 1 to 65535. The value must be unique in the
RMON alarm table.
variable
The MIB object to monitor. The variable must be in the SNMP OID format; for
example, 1.3.6.1.2.1.1.3 The object type must be a 64-bit integer.
